About the Role As an Assistant Community Manager – Affordable, you’ll play a key role in supporting property operations, ensuring compliance with affordable housing programs, and delivering exceptional customer service. This position is ideal for someone ready to take the next step in property management while mentoring leasing teams and driving resident satisfaction. What You'll Do Accounting & Reporting Collect and post rent, process invoices, and prepare monthly financial reports. Complete bank deposits and account reconciliations. Use Yardi software to manage property financials. Affordable Housing Compliance Verify income and monitor rent limits for LIHTC and/or HUD programs. Prepare for inspections and maintain housing authority relationships. Customer Service & Leasing Lease apartments and respond to resident inquiries promptly. Promote resident satisfaction and retention. Team Collaboration Mentor leasing team members and support the Community Manager in daily operations. What We're Looking For Minimum of one year of residential leasing, sales, and/or property management experience required. Minimum of one year of LIHTC experience required. Experience in leadership and supervising a staff preferred. Experience using Yardi or other related property management accounting software. Strong knowledge of Microsoft Outlook, Word, and Excel. Strong math and accounting skills. Understanding of financial statements (budget, financial reports, accounting information, etc.). Strong understanding of federal, state, and local fair housing laws and provisions. High school diploma or equivalent required. Housing Credit Certified Professional (HCCP) designation preferred. Knowledge of Low Income Housing Tax Credit (LIHTC). Knowledge of IRS 8823 guide and HUD 4350.3 manual. Certified Occupancy Specialist (COS) or Certified Professional of Occupancy (CPO) designation preferred if HUD property.
